AS3977
Data Sheet - A p p l i c a t i o n I n f o r m a t i o n
9.7 Special Bits
The following paragraphs provide a brief description of special bits used for Transmitter Interface functionality.
9.7.1 LT (Lock Transmit)
The Lock Transmit bit will be set each time the circuit goes in Power Down Mode. When the bit is set, the power amplifier of the AS3977 cannot
be activated. TX commands will be anyway accepted but without any “external” and visible effect.
A low has to be written before starting any RF-Transmission. The first write command can be responsible for a wake up event of the circuit and
to release Power Down Mode, which will lead to the inactive state. This signal will be activated whenever the power supply is dramatically under
the threshold for safe workings of analog circuits during transmit operations. If the supply voltage is under the threshold during transmit, the read
back value is “1” and this can indicate a non finished transmission.
9.7.2 LS (Low Power Supply Voltage)
Low power Supply voltage (LS) is a read/write bit, which indicates that the power amplifier supply voltage level (VCCPA) is below a certain
threshold voltage (see Table 13). After an increase of the power supply voltage above the threshold level (plus a hysteresis), this bit has to be
reset to zero via SPI. The bit condition has no influence on the operation of the IC. LS and LT monitor the VCCPA supply (they are only working
if Voltage is applied to VCCPA). As they are working with the same VREF generator that will be supplied from VCCPA, an overlap of the
threshold levels will never occur. LS is an indicator whereby LT switches off the PA hard coded.
9.7.3 MCCS, CLKS and PSC
These bits are used to set the micro controller clock functionality and to control the associated MCCLK bi-directional and multi-functional pad.
MCCS stands for Micro Controller Clock output Selection and it declares how the MCCLK pad will be used. Depending on the level of DATAIO by
leaving the Power Down Mode, this setting can be left unchanged from the last written value (DATAIO=1) or it can be set to the default value
(DATAIO=0). Default MCCS value is “11” then the MCCLK pad is used as output and the clock is always active.
CLKS stands for Clock Selection and it is used to select as MCCLK pre-scaler or baud rate output. Default value is the pre-scaler output.
PSC stands for Pre-scaler and it is the two’s exponent for first crystal oscillator division ratio. Default value is “100” that means a division ratio of
2
4 = 16.
By leaving the Power Down Mode and if DATAIO is sampled LOW, these bits are set to their default values and then as soon as the crystal
oscillator is on, the MCCLK will be active and with a frequency that is 1/16 of the crystal oscillator working frequency.
9.7.4 SETPD (Set Power Down)
This bit is used to force the circuit to go in Power Down Mode (see Software Power Down Method on page 26). When the circuit is in Power
Down Mode, this bit is reset to ZERO to avoid a dead lock condition. The Power Down Mode can be reached by writing a ONE to this bit
whenever a fast transition to the Power Down Mode is needed.
